VVS moissanite earrings are defined by their clarity, which refers to their visual characteristics. Diamonds and other precious stones are graded from Flawless (F) to Very Included (VI). A pair of moissanite hoop earrings, for example, would be graded Very Very Slightly Included (VVS), two spots below the highly-coveted F grade of extremely rare diamonds. When inspecting moissanite studs for men, you wouldn't be able to see blemishes or faults within their silicon carbide structure, not even with a magnifying glass. In other words, a sparkly pair of VVS moissanite screw back earrings can look as perfect as an F-grade diamond.
The lab-grown process of moissanite pieces renders them almost identical to diamonds. Although moissanite has been used to craft fine jewelry since the late 1990s, its origin dates back to 1893, when French scientist Henri Moissan identified silicon carbide inside an Arizona crater left by a meteorite.
